Quick Verdict
These treats are generally well-loved by dogs, but there are notable concerns about smell and messiness. Sizing accuracy is also an issue for some.

Common Questions
Are these treats suitable for large dogs?
Generally yes, but some size discrepancies have been reported.
Do these treats have a strong odor?
Yes, some reviewers found them to be very smelly.
Highlighted Reviews
"I have a labradoodle and a pitbill. I was afraid that these would be too small for them - they were a perfect! The horns have given them hours of enjoyment! They love chewing on the horn once the sweet potato mixture is gone."
"My dog really loved this, but I am not a fan. It was SO smelly! I usually give him the filled treats that are in sterile bones, and after this I will go back. Plus, it was really crumbly and messy. Then my dog was up twice in the night throwing up pieces of the horn he couldn't digest."
Bottom Line
While these treats keep dogs entertained and are reasonably priced, buyers should be aware of the potential smell and mess issues, as well as the durability and sizing concerns.
